Assertible is web security monitoring software that can be installed and started in under a minute. Once running, Assertible monitors the site(s) for the HTTP/S protocol level, performs basic vulnerability scans, monitor…

Threatsign is an integrated Website Security system designed specifically for small and mid-sized businesses. Threatsign stops attacks by monitoring web traffic for malicious behavior and responds automatically to threat…
